What Is Psychodynamic Therapy Quizlet? Psychodynamic therapy is the psychological interpretation of mental and emotional processes. Rooted in traditional psychoanalysis, it draws from object relations, ego psychology, and self psychology. It was developed as a simpler, less-lengthy alternative to psychoanalysis. What Is The Primary Goal Of Humanistic Therapists? The aim of humanistic therapy is to help the client develop a stronger, healthier sense of self, as well as access and understand their feelings to help gain a sense of meaning in life. Which Therapy Approach Assumes That Psychological Problems Arise From Illogical Irrational Or Unrealistic Cognitions? Cognitive theory assumes that most psychological problems derive from faulty thinking processes (Beck and Wright, 1992; Beck et al., 1993; Beck and Liese, 1998; Ellis, 1982; Ellis et al., 1988). What Type Of An Approach Combines Techniques From Various Forms Of Psychotherapy? Eclectic therapy is an approach that draws on multiple theoretical orientations and techniques. What Are The Goals And Techniques Of Psychoanalysis?

What Are The Goals And Techniques Of Psychoanalysis? The main goal of psychoanalytic therapy What are the techniques of psychoanalysis? Four aspects jointly determine the very essence of psychoanalytic technique: interpretation, transference analysis, technical neutrality, and countertransference analysis.
